Navigating the Labyrinth: A Guide to Cyber Forensics Investigation

Embarking on a cyber forensics investigation is akin to navigating a labyrinthine digital landscape. To successfully discern crucial evidence and bring clarity, investigators must utilize a potent blend of technical expertise. A methodical approach, coupled with the ability to discern subtle anomalies, is paramount.

  • First, it's crucial to establish a secure chain of custody to ensure the integrity of digital evidence. This involves meticulously cataloging every step taken throughout the investigation process.
  • Following this, investigators must leverage specialized forensic tools to examine data from various sources, ranging computers, mobile devices, and network logs.
  • Additionally, understanding the legal and ethical implications of cyber forensics is paramount. Investigators must observe strict protocols to preserve privacy rights and ensure fair treatment throughout the process.

Alongside this, collaboration with legal professionals and other experts is essential to build a comprehensive case.
